Position Summary

The Web Developer is responsible for supporting, maintaining, and extending a custom multi-brand CMS platform used across multiple websites and business units. This role requires strong hands-on development skills, the ability to manage multiple concurrent projects, and experience working within shared CMS codebases and production environments.

The position will work closely with an external vendor that originally developed the CMS while owning day-to-day development, enhancements, troubleshooting, and operational stability of internal web properties. This is a highly autonomous role supporting business-critical production systems across multiple brands. Strong communication, accountability, responsiveness, and organizational skills are essential. The environment consists of multiple independent brand platforms with overlapping functionality, shared architectural components, and brand-specific customizations.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Develops and maintains web applications using PHP (CodeIgniter), Node.js, JavaScript, and related technologies.

  • Supports, maintains, and extends a custom CMS platform.

  • Manages multiple websites and environments operating from shared frameworks and codebases.

  • Handles multiple active projects simultaneously while balancing priorities, deadlines, and operational needs.

  • Coordinates with the external CMS vendor on enhancements, fixes, platform changes, and escalations.

  • Implements new features while ensuring cross-site compatibility, production stability, and minimal operational disruption.

  • Troubleshoots production issues, identifies root causes, and optimizes application performance.

  • Uses Git to manage branches, releases, deployments, and rollback strategies across environments.

  • Clones and maintains sites, including UI enhancements requiring strong HTML and CSS skills.

  • Maintains clean, organized, documented, and production-ready code.

  • Follows structured deployment, release, and change management practices.

  • Evaluates production impact and rollback considerations prior to releases.

  • Maintains awareness of uptime, security, and cross-brand stability impacts.

  • Participates in troubleshooting and resolution of production incidents.

  • Escalates critical issues appropriately and communicates status clearly to stakeholders.

  • Proactively communicates blockers, delays, operational risks, and project concerns.

  • Maintains reliable availability during agreed working hours.

  • Demonstrates strong organizational and time-management skills in a remote environment.

  • Performs other duties as assigned by supervisor.

Job Requirements (Experience, Knowledge, Skills)

  • A four-year college deg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, Information Systems or equivalent is required.

  • A minimum of 4 years of professional web development experience.

  • Strong working knowledge of PHP, Node.js, JavaScript, and modern JavaScript frameworks/libraries (React preferred).

  • Demonstrated experience working within CMS-based platforms, including custom CMS environments.

  • Experience managing multiple websites or environments from shared codebases.

  • Proficiency with Git and structured release workflows.

  • Experience with MySQL or similar relational databases.

  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-moving environment.

  • Direct responsibility for maintaining and supporting production web systems across multiple brands and environments.

  • Must be comfortable context-switching across projects and brands.

  • Ability to work independently in a remote environment with minimal supervision and during East Coast business hours.

  • Demonstrated ability to manage workload and priorities in a remote environment.

  • Strong communication and documentation skills.

  • High degree of professionalism, dependability, and operational accountability.

  • Occasional off-hours support during releases or incidents may be required.

  • Fluent English (written and spoken).

Desired Qualifications

  • Experience working alongside external development vendors.

  • Familiarity with REST APIs and third-party integrations.

  • Exposure to CI/CD pipelines and environment management (development/staging/production).

  • Experience maintaining and modernizing legacy platforms.

  • Understanding secure development practices and common web application vulnerabilities.

  • Experience participating in remediation of security findings and technical debt reduction initiatives.
